(M) OHIO ORDNANCE WORKS BROWNING MODEL 1928 WATER COOLED SEMI-AUTOMATIC RIFLE.

Lot # 3404 (Sale Order: 404 of 672)      

Originally manufactured as the Model 1917 for American military use, the Model 1928 variant was produced by Colt, who acquired the leftover Model 1917 machine gun parts from WWI and assembled "new" models for commercial sales both domestically and internationally. This example's semi-automatic receiver was manufactured by Ohio Ordnance Works. The right side of the receiver is marked "BROWNING WATER COOLED GUN/ SELF LOADING MODEL OF 1928/ U.S. CALIBER .30/ MFG'D BY OHIO ORDNANCE WORKS/ CHARDON, OHIO/ S/N - WC - 401". The bolt shows a "7.62" stamp on the top, indicating its conversion to 7.62x51mm NATO. It is recommended that a gunsmith validates the chamber and headspace before firing. Correct Model 1928 thumb safety on right side of the trigger. The Model 1928 is complete with a Colt commercial tripod with the original data disk with the number "766". CONDITION: Metal components retain bountiful amounts of reapplied parkerized finish, with brass components on the jacket and receiver turning a brown patina. Bore is bright and retains strong rifling throughout. Action is smooth and locks up tightly. Tripod retains the vast majority of reapplied paint and few small areas of wear and loss to the finish scattered all around. An exemplary specimen of a Colt Model 1928 machine gun, converted to semi-auto that would certainly make for fine addition to any enthusiast's collection. (C) WISE-LITE ARMS POLISH WZ. 43 SEMI-AUTOMATIC RIFLE WITH WHEELED MOUNT AND ACCESSORIES.

Lot # 3405 (Sale Order: 405 of 672)      

Originally designed by Russia during World War II, the SG-43 sought to replace many of the outdated M1910 Maxim machine guns still in use during WWII. After the war, many SG-43 machine guns were exported and licensed to several countries, this specimen being an example of a Polish manufactured Wz. 43 (SG-43). The receiver was cut and reassembled from a parts kit by Wise Lite Arms. The left side of the receiver reads "WISE LITE ARMS BOYD, TEXAS/ MOD. SA43/ CAL. 7.62x54r/ S.N. WLA29-5013". Top cover retains its original Polish markings including the manufacturers marking, caliber, model, year of manufacture, and former serial number. Complete with wheel mount, bipod, and ammo can filled with mummified belts. CONDITION: Metal components retain virtually all of the reapplied finish, showing minor cosmetic wear and marks from use. Welded areas are visible, but blend nicely. Bore is clean and bright, retaining strong rifling throughout. Action is smooth and locks up tightly. Wood spade grips show indentations and marks from use. Wheeled mounted retains majority of its reapplied green paint, showing small scattered areas of loss, and is completely functional. A fine example of a Wz. 43 converted rifle. MW This is not a standard shippable item and will require 3rd party shipping or pickup arrangements to be made. (C) WORLD WAR II NAZI GERMAN WALTHER K43 AC45 WITH ORIGINAL CAPTURE PAPER AND ACCESSORIES.

Lot # 3406 (Sale Order: 406 of 672)      

Standard production ac/45 Walther k.43 rifle, made in 1945. Matching numbers on bolt and receiver. The stock does not appear to be numbered. Eagle 359 inspectors marks on metal and left side of stock. Accompanying this gun is an original brown leather sling, 2 "awj" marked magazines, spare small parts (firing pin, firing pin extension, & bolt locking lug with pin) with original wrapping paper, original manual, cleaning kit in butt with additional small parts, and cleaning rod. Also with this gun is the original "Capture Paper" listing the gun as a "German automatic rifle" by serial number from the European Theater, in duplicate. Papers are dated 10th May, 1945. CONDITION: Gun retains 85% finish overall mixed with a pleasing patina. Some light surface rust. All markings in metal are clear. Laminated stock has dings and handling marks, markings are soft. Laminated wood hand guard has some cracks from age. Bore is good with strong rifling. Fine mechanical function. There is an old silver soldered repair to the safety lever at the rear of the receiver. Parts and accessories in like condition. Capture papers exhibit some foxing as well as creases from having been folded into quarters. (C) LOT OF TWO WORLD WAR II M1 CARBINES: INLAND AND IBM.

Lot # 3407 (Sale Order: 407 of 672)      

Lot consists of (A) Inland M1 Carbine with sling and oiler, early 1944 production. All Inland parts with the exception of the "JLB" marked IBM stock. Hand guard is Inland. Barrel is Inland marked, dated 1-44. Type 1 rear band. Type 3 trigger housing. Missing magazine. CONDITION: Retains 85% finish, having turned a pleasing patina in areas. Markings are clear. Fine bore with sharp rifling. Fine mechanical function. Stock has some dings and handling marks. (B) Fine World War II IBM M1 Carbine with canvas sling, oiler, and magazine. Made between March and May of 1944. Barrel is marked "I.B.M CORP" and is correct with no bayonet lug. Early style flip up rear sight made by Quality Hardware, staked on either side of the dovetail and does not appear to have been replaced. Type 2 IBM front sight. Type 2 band. Correct Sprague and Carleton marked stock & hand guard, who was a contractor for IBM. Round bolt. Type 3 slide, "AOB" marked. IBM trigger housing and parts. Inland magazine. CONDITION: Retains 95% finish on metal. Markings are clear. Wood is fine with sharp markings. Bore is fine with sharp rifling. Fine mechanical function.
